What Boat Actually Means in Your Dream
Here's something I've learned after working with thousands of boat dreams: the boat is never just transportation. It's you. Your entire self, what I like to call your "board of directors" — all those different voices, parts, and aspects of your personality contained in one vessel.

Think about it. When you're on a boat in waking life, you're literally in a contained space surrounded by water. Water in dreams almost always represents emotion, the unconscious, the flowing currents of what we feel but don't always acknowledge. So when you dream of being on a boat, your psyche is showing you how you're holding all of yourself together while navigating emotional territory.

This is why boat dreams feel so significant. Your unconscious is giving you a bird's-eye view of how you're managing your inner world. Are you the captain of your own ship? Are you a passenger letting someone else steer? Is your boat sturdy or taking on water? These details matter because they're showing you how integrated and empowered you feel in your own life.
I've noticed that people often have boat dreams during times of transition or when they're processing big emotional experiences. Your psyche uses the boat symbol because it perfectly captures that sense of being your own contained world while moving through uncharted waters.
Context Changes Everything
If you're dreaming of a large boat in rough seas, your unconscious is telling you something specific about emotional turbulence. You're dealing with big feelings — maybe grief, anger, or major life changes — while trying to keep all parts of yourself together. The rough seas aren't trying to sink you; they're showing you the emotional weather you're navigating. A large boat suggests you have the capacity to weather this storm, but it might feel overwhelming.
When the boat in your dream is small and peaceful, drifting on calm water, that's a completely different message. Here your psyche is showing you a moment of integration and peace. All parts of you are in harmony, and you're moving through your emotional landscape with ease. These dreams often come after periods of growth or resolution.
If you're on a boat with other people, pay attention to who's there and what they're doing. Each person represents a different aspect of yourself or your relationships. Are they helping navigate, or are they passengers? Are they people you know, or strangers? This shows you how different parts of your inner world — or your outer relationships — are working together or creating tension within your personal vessel.
What to Do With This Dream
Boat dreams usually show up when you need to pay attention to how you're holding yourself together during emotional times. Your unconscious is asking: Are you honoring all parts of yourself as you navigate what you're going through? The dream is an invitation to step into the captain's role of your own experience.
